Ramsey OutdoorsThey moved to the Roxbury Mall in Sept 2009, 1.5 miles from the old store. 281 Rt 10, Succasunna, NJ 07876 (20 minute drive from Mtn Lakes) (973) 584 -7798 Dicks Sporting Goods 387 Mount Hope Ave., Rockaway NJ 07866 (10 minute drive from Mtn Lakes) In Rockaway Mall complex 973 -659 -1950 Dicks has a camping section, but it's not as extensive as the the stores above Tips: - Don't trust the weather forecast, be prepared.
- Dress in layers. For the kids, Under Armor works well for a first layer and it's not cotton.
- Cotton Kills - Cotton loses its insulating qualities when it gets wet,
whether from rain or sweat. Cotton also takes a long time to dry out.
Wool or synthetic materials are much better suited to winter camping in
cold weather conditions.
- If it's cold at night, sleep with a hat on, most of your body heat is lost from your head. Do not sleep with your head inside the sleeping bag, the water vapor from your breath will make your sleeping bag wet and you'll be even colder.
- Change into clean clothes before bed. Even if your old clothes feel dry. You'll be warmer and keep you sleeping bag cleaner.
